The Standard Group  (NAI:SGL) Selling, General, & Admin. Expense Explanation

An efficient operation keeps SGA costs low and thus has higher profit margin. The percentage of SGA relative to total revenue is an indication of how efficiently the company operates. Compare this percentage among the companies in the same industry is a good way of finding more efficient operations. A comparison of the SGA cost relative to the revenue with the historical value can also be an indication of how efficient the company has become.

Warren Buffett likes companies with consistent SGA as the percentage of gross profit.

Companies with no durable competitive advantage show wild variation in SG&A as % of Gross Profit.

If SGA is less than 30% of Gross Profit, it is fantastic. If SGA is nearing 100%, it is is in highly competitive industry.

The Standard Group Business Description

Address Mombasa Road, P.O. Box 30080, The Standard Group Centre, Nairobi, KEN, 00100
The Standard Group PLC is a multimedia media company in Kenya. The company gathers and shares information through print, Television, Radio, and Digital Media. The company provides a wide range of media products: print titles like The Standard, The Nairobian, and The Standard Courier; radio stations including Radio Maisha, Spice FM, Vybez Radio, and Berur FM; TV channels such as KTN Home, KTN News, BTV, and KTN Farmers TV; and digital services like the E-paper, Reader Revenue, Standardmedia. co.ke, Digger Classifieds, and Value Added Services. The segments of the company are Print and Broadcast.
